A village maintains a large tank with an open top, containing water for emergencies. The water can drain from the tank through a hose of diameter6.55cm. The hose ends with a nozzle of diameter2.00cm. A rubber stopper is inserted into the nozzle. The water level in the tank is kept 7.50 m above the nozzle.

(a) Calculate the friction force exerted by the nozzle on the stopper.

N

(b) The stopper is removed. What mass of water flows from the nozzle in 2.00 h?

kg

(c) Calculate the gauge pressure of the flowing water in the hose just behind the nozzle.
